Let's discuss dental bridges.
When teeth are missing and there are teeth on both sides of the space a bridge is the best solution to replace the missing teeth. When there was the loss of a tooth or teeth and there's a tooth on either side on the open space, replacement teeth can be attached to two crowns constructed for the 2 teeth on either side of the open space. This is known as a bridge since it bridges the open space.
A fixed bridge is utilized to replace one or more teeth. Teeth on each end of the space is used to as anchors. Bridges aren't removable by patient. As with other types of crowns (caps), a bridge can be built of metal or porcelain, or a combination of these two.
To build a bridge, diagnostic models are taken to study the optimum method to perform this treatment.
After studies are completed, the teeth used to attach the bridge are carefully reshaped. Impressions are taken and from these impressions, the bridge is made by a certified dental technician.
This laboratory time is in most cases 2 to 3 weeks - during this time a temporary acrylic bridge is cemented to place.
Now, let's discuss dental crowns.
A crown can be a restoration that covers, or "caps," a tooth to revive it to its normal shape and size, strengthening and improving the looks of a tooth.
Crowns are important anytime tooth is generally broken down and fillings won't solve the issue.
In the event that a tooth is cracked, a crown keeps the tooth together to seal the cracks so the damage doesn't get worse. Crowns are also used to compliment a large filling when there isn't enough of the tooth remaining, attach a bridge, protect weak teeth from fracturing, restore fractured teeth, or cover badly shaped or discolored teeth.
To arrange the teeth for a crown, it is reduced so now the crown can fit on it.
An impression of teeth and gums is made and sent to the lab for the crown fabrication. A temporary crown is fitted over the tooth until the permanent crown is made.
On the next visit, the dentist removes the temporary crown and cements the permanent crown
The dentist's main goal is to create crowns that appear to be like natural teeth.
That's the reason dentists take an impression. To achieve a certain look, a number of factors are considered, such as the color, bite, shape, and length of your natural teeth.
In case you have a definite cosmetic look in mind for the crown, speak about it to your dentist at your initial visit.
When the procedure is complete, your teeth will not only be stronger, but they may be more appealing.
Crowns should last approximately 5-8 years. However, with good oral hygiene and supervision most crowns will last for a much longer period of time. Some damaging habits like grinding your teeth, chewing ice, or fingernail biting may cause this period of time to decrease significantly.
Now, let's talk about Invisalign.
The Invisalign treatment is made a few aligners which you switch out roughly every two weeks. Each aligner is individually manufactured with exact calculations to gradually shift your teeth into place. And since each Invisalign system is custom-made for your teeth and your teeth only, with a plan devised by you and your dentist or orthodontist, you know you'll end up with a smile that truly fits.

Veneers are another fantastic alternative for fix front teeth. You'll be able to whiten your teeth, close spaces, and create a great smile. Cosmetic dentist may also do virtually instant orthodontics to straighten crooked teeth.
Porcelain veneers may be the answer for instant orthodontics to straighten smiles, close spaces, reshape, and accomplish minor realignment of your teeth.
Veneers are very thin and are bonded on the front of your anterior teeth.
Dentists apply certain of the identical approaches to bond plastic resins for minor smile corrections. These veneers are about 0.3mm to 0.5mm in thickness but are very strong once bonded to your teeth. They have a "life like" appearance with the strength, beauty, and durability only porcelain restorations can afford. Veneers have several advantages over crowns (caps).
Porcelain laminate veneers are probably the most esthetic means of creating a more pleasing and beautiful smile.
They aren't the only alternative for many esthetic abnormalities however they are a classic remarkable restoration when they are the treatment of choice.
